More than 60 such landscape street lamps were installed in Jianghan Road Pedestrian Street in Wuhan, which can be used for lighting and wireless charging. At present, each street lamp has two charging platforms, which can be directly placed in the circle marked with the location for wireless charging, and both of them are high-power wireless fast charging, which Wuhan citizens can turn on for free when shopping, but the current charging platform only comes with it.
